Antica Dimora Del Gruccione, Albergo Diffuso - Santu Lussurgiu
40.14247, 8.65401Antica Dimora Del Gruccione Hotel Santu Lussurgiu includes 13 rooms and is nearly a 10-minute ride from Santuario di Nostra Signora di Bonaccattu. Wi-Fi is accessible throughout the property and a car park is provided on site.
Location
Surrounded by fruit trees and a garden, this hotel is located in the centre of Santu Lussurgiu. The 3-star hotel in Santu Lussurgiu is nearly a 10-minute ride from Monte Urtigu. Nearly a 10-minute ride from Parco di San Leonardo di Siete Fuentes is a perk for guests staying at the accommodation.
Rooms
Offering comfortable decor with a fireplace, some of the rooms come with an extra bed and air conditioning as well as complimentary wireless internet and a cable flat-screen television. A bidet and a separate toilet along with such comforts as a hair dryer and bath sheets are also featured. Enjoy views of the garden, while staying at this Santu Lussurgiu hotel.
Eat & Drink
The Antica Dimora Del Gruccione serves homemade cakes and jam for breakfast.
Leisure & Business
If you like an active lifestyle, hiking, horse riding, and cycling are available on site.
